Twitterism

What is Twitterism?


1.

Deep insights about life in 140 chars or less. Stems from the microblogging service Twitter that allows posts of up to 140 characters. Coined in a tweet on May 7, 2007.

Subjective idealism twitterism: "If a tree falls in the forest and noone is there to Twitter about it, did it really happen at all?"

Sacred Emily's twitterism: "A twitterism is a twitterism is a twitterism"

Descartes' twitterism: "I twitter, therefore I am"

2.

A word specific to the twitter universe. Usually formed by adding 'tw' to the beginning of any word. For example, a twitter meme is a tweme, and people on twitter are tweeple.

By gosh if we're not twareful, everything will become a twitterism! You know what I twean?
